Description
This book was created in response to the many requests that Professor Francis E. Jensen received from parents, teachers, and even the teenagers themselves. They wanted to share their stories, ask questions, and figure out what is the best way to help their children—or themselves—get through this difficult and exciting stage of life.

The book aims to provide practical recommendations for parents so they can effectively support their teenagers. The teenage brain is in a unique stage of development. As discussed in the book, teenagers have weak points characteristic of this age, but they also have exceptional abilities that may fade over time.
